「カニバリ」という言葉を聞いたことはありますか。SEO対策を進める中で、同じキーワードを狙った複数のページが互いに評価を奪い合ってしまう現象を「カニバリゼーション」と呼びます。この問題を放置すると、せっかく作成したコンテンツが検索順位を上げられず、サイト全体のSEO効果が低下してしまう可能性があります。本記事では、SEOにおけるカニバリの基本的な概念から、発生する原因、具体的なチェック方法、そして効果的な解消法まで徹底的に解説します。カニバリの問題を正しく理解し、適切な対策を講じることで、サイト全体の検索パフォーマンスを向上させましょう。
- SEOにおけるカニバリの定義と発生メカニズム
カニバリとは同一サイト内で複数ページが同じキーワードで競合し、検索エンジンからの評価が分散してしまう現象です
- カニバリの具体的なチェック方法と診断手順
Google Search Consoleや検索コマンドを活用して、自サイトのカニバリ状況を正確に把握できます
- カニバリを解消するための実践的な対策方法
コンテンツの統合、リダイレクト設定、canonical設定など、状況に応じた最適な解消法を選択できます
SEOのカニバリとは
SEOにおける「カニバリ」とは、カニバリゼーション(Cannibalization)の略称で、同一サイト内で複数のページが同じキーワードで競合してしまう現象を指します。この言葉は「共食い」を意味し、自社のページ同士が検索順位を奪い合う状態を表現しています。
カニバリが発生すると、検索エンジンはどのページを優先的に表示すべきか判断に迷います。その結果、本来1つのページに集中すべき評価が複数ページに分散し、どのページも上位表示されにくくなるという問題が生じます。
カニバリの基本的な仕組み
カニバリは、Googleなどの検索エンジンがサイト内の複数ページを同じ検索意図に対する回答と認識した際に発生します。検索エンジンは1つのキーワードに対して、同一サイトから複数のページを上位表示することを避ける傾向があります。そのため、似たようなコンテンツが複数存在すると、評価が分散してしまうのです。
たとえば、あるサイトで「ダイエット方法」をテーマにした記事を複数公開している場合、検索エンジンはどの記事が最も適切かを判断しなければなりません。この際、各記事の評価が分散し、結果としてどの記事も上位表示されにくくなることがあります。
カニバリがSEOに与える影響
カニバリが発生すると、サイト全体のSEOパフォーマンスに複数の悪影響をもたらします。まず、被リンクの効果が分散することで、各ページの権威性が低下します。
また、クロールバジェット(検索エンジンがサイトをクロールする際の割り当てリソース)が無駄に消費され、重要なページのインデックスが遅れる可能性もあります。さらに、ユーザーが検索結果から適切なページにたどり着けず、コンバージョン率の低下につながることも考えられます。
カニバリと重複コンテンツの違い
カニバリと重複コンテンツは混同されやすい概念ですが、厳密には異なります。重複コンテンツは、同一または非常に類似したコンテンツが複数のURLに存在する状態を指します。一方、カニバリは内容が異なっていても、同じキーワードをターゲットにしているページ同士が競合する現象です。
つまり、カニバリは必ずしもコンテンツの重複を伴わず、キーワードターゲットの重複によって発生する点が特徴的です。両者は関連性がありますが、対策方法も異なるため、正確に区別して理解することが重要です。
以下の表で、カニバリと重複コンテンツの違いを整理します。
| 項目 | カニバリ | 重複コンテンツ |
|---|---|---|
| 定義 | 同じキーワードで複数ページが競合 | 同一または類似コンテンツが複数URL存在 |
| コンテンツの類似性 | 必ずしも類似していない | 非常に類似または同一 |
| 主な原因 | キーワード戦略の不備 | 技術的な問題やコピー |
| 対策の方向性 | コンテンツ統合や差別化 | canonical設定やリダイレクト |
この違いを理解することで、適切な対策を選択できるようになります。

カニバリは「キーワードの共食い」と覚えておくとわかりやすいです。自社ページ同士が競合しないよう、キーワード設計を慎重に行いましょう。
SEOのカニバリが発生する原因
カニバリが発生する原因は多岐にわたりますが、多くの場合はサイト運営時のキーワード戦略やコンテンツ管理の不備に起因します。原因を正しく理解することで、効果的な予防策を講じることができます。
ここでは、カニバリが発生する代表的な原因について詳しく解説します。サイトの規模が大きくなるほど、これらの問題が顕在化しやすくなるため、早い段階での対策が重要です。
キーワード戦略の不備
カニバリが発生する最も一般的な原因は、キーワード戦略が明確に定義されていないことです。サイト全体でどのページがどのキーワードを狙うのかを事前に計画していないと、意図せず同じキーワードを複数のページでターゲットにしてしまいます。
特に、複数の担当者がコンテンツを作成している場合、キーワードの重複が起きやすい傾向があります。キーワードマップを作成し、各ページのターゲットキーワードを一元管理することが予防策として有効です。
類似コンテンツの乱立
サイト運営を長期間続けていると、似たようなテーマの記事が増えていくことがあります。たとえば、「SEO対策の方法」「SEO対策のコツ」「SEO対策の基本」といった記事を別々に公開すると、検索エンジンから見て同じ検索意図に対応するコンテンツと判断される可能性があります。
定期的なコンテンツ監査を実施し、類似したテーマの記事を統合または差別化することが重要です。新規記事を作成する前に、既存コンテンツとの重複がないか確認する習慣をつけましょう。
ECサイトの商品ページ問題
ECサイトでは、色違いやサイズ違いなど、類似した商品ページが多数存在することでカニバリが発生しやすくなります。商品名や説明文が似通っている場合、検索エンジンはどのページを優先すべきか判断に迷います。
このような場合は、canonicalタグを活用して代表ページを指定するか、商品のバリエーションを1つのページ内で管理する方法が効果的です。また、各商品ページにユニークな説明文を追加することも有効な対策となります。
以下は、カニバリが発生しやすいシチュエーションをまとめたチェックリストです。
カニバリ発生リスクが高いケース
- 同じキーワードを含むタイトルが複数存在する
- 類似テーマの記事を時期を変えて複数公開している
- 商品のバリエーションページが多数ある
- タグページやカテゴリページが細分化されすぎている
上記に該当する項目がある場合は、カニバリのリスクを確認することをおすすめします。
タグページの過剰生成
ブログやメディアサイトでは、タグページの過剰な生成がカニバリの原因となることがあります。似たような意味を持つタグを複数作成すると、それぞれのタグページが同じキーワードで競合してしまいます。
タグは適切な数に絞り、各タグの目的と対象キーワードを明確にしておくことが大切です。不要なタグページはnoindexに設定するか、削除することで、カニバリのリスクを軽減できます。

カニバリの原因は一つではありません。サイト規模が大きくなるほど管理が難しくなるため、早い段階でルールを決めておくことが重要です。
バクヤスAI 記事代行では、
高品質な記事を圧倒的なコストパフォーマンスでご提供!
SEOのカニバリをチェックする方法
カニバリが発生しているかどうかを確認するには、いくつかの方法があります。定期的にチェックを行い、問題を早期に発見することで、SEOへの悪影響を最小限に抑えることができます。
ここでは、無料ツールから有料ツールまで、さまざまなチェック方法を紹介します。自社の状況に合った方法を選んで実践してみてください。
Google Search Consoleの活用
Google Search Console(GSC)は、カニバリをチェックするための最も基本的かつ無料で利用できるツールです。「検索パフォーマンス」レポートを使用して、特定のキーワードに対してどのページが表示されているかを確認できます。
同じクエリに対して複数のページが表示されている場合、カニバリが発生している可能性があります。特に、表示回数に対してクリック率が低いページは、カニバリの影響を受けている可能性が高いといえます。
以下の手順でGSCからカニバリをチェックしてみましょう。
Google Search Consoleでのチェック手順
- 検索パフォーマンスレポートを開く
- 確認したいキーワードでフィルタリングする
- 「ページ」タブで表示されるURLを確認する
- 同じキーワードで複数ページが表示されていないか確認する
この手順を定期的に実施することで、カニバリの発生を早期に発見できます。
site検索コマンドの使い方
Googleの検索窓で「site:」コマンドを使用することで、簡易的にカニバリをチェックできます。「site:ドメイン名 キーワード」と入力すると、そのドメイン内でキーワードに関連するページが一覧表示されます。
検索結果に似たようなタイトルやコンテンツのページが複数表示される場合、カニバリのリスクがあると判断できます。この方法は特別なツールを必要とせず、すぐに実行できる点がメリットです。
SEOツールによる診断
より詳細な分析を行いたい場合は、専門のSEOツールを活用することが効果的です。AhrefsやSEMrushなどのツールでは、キーワードごとにランクインしているページを一覧表示し、カニバリの状況を可視化できます。
これらのツールは有料ですが、大規模サイトのカニバリ診断には非常に有効です。また、時系列での順位変動を追跡できるため、カニバリが順位に与える影響を具体的に把握できます。
以下の表で、主要なチェック方法を比較します。
| チェック方法 | 費用 | 精度 | 適している規模 |
|---|---|---|---|
| Google Search Console | 無料 | 中 | 小〜中規模 |
| site検索コマンド | 無料 | 低 | 小規模 |
| SEOツール(Ahrefs等) | 有料 | 高 | 中〜大規模 |
サイトの規模や予算に応じて、適切な方法を選択してください。

まずは無料のGoogle Search Consoleから始めてみましょう。定期的なチェックを習慣にすることで、問題を早期に発見できますよ。
バクヤスAI 記事代行では、高品質な記事を圧倒的なコストパフォーマンスでご提供!
バクヤスAI 記事代行では、SEOの専門知識と豊富な実績を持つ専任担当者が、キーワード選定からAIを活用した記事作成、人の目による品質チェック、効果測定までワンストップでご支援いたします。
ご興味のある方は、ぜひ資料をダウンロードして詳細をご確認ください。
サービス導入事例

株式会社ヤマダデンキ 様
生成AIの活用により、以前よりも幅広いキーワードで、迅速にコンテンツ作成をすることが可能になりました。
親身になって相談に乗ってくれるTechSuiteさんにより、とても助かっております。
▶バクヤスAI 記事代行導入事例を見る
SEOのカニバリを解消する方法
カニバリが発見された場合、状況に応じた適切な対策を講じることが重要です。解消方法は複数あり、それぞれにメリットとデメリットがあります。サイトの状況やコンテンツの価値を考慮して、最適な方法を選択しましょう。
ここでは、代表的なカニバリ解消法について、具体的な実施手順とともに解説します。対策を適切に実行することで、SEO効果を最大化できます。
コンテンツの統合
カニバリを解消する最も効果的な方法の一つが、競合しているページを1つに統合することです。複数のページに分散していた情報を1つのページにまとめることで、コンテンツの質と量を向上させ、より包括的なリソースを作成できます。
統合する際は、各ページの良い部分を取り入れ、ユーザーにとって最も価値のある情報をまとめた新しいページを作成することが大切です。統合後は、古いページから新しいページへ301リダイレクトを設定し、被リンクの効果を引き継ぎましょう。
301リダイレクトの設定
統合したページや削除したページに対しては、301リダイレクトを設定することが必須です。301リダイレクトは、恒久的な転送を示すステータスコードで、検索エンジンに対してページの移動を正式に伝えます。
適切にリダイレクトを設定することで、旧ページに蓄積された被リンクやページ評価を新ページに引き継ぐことができます。リダイレクトの設定後は、Google Search Consoleでインデックス状況を確認し、正しく認識されているか確認しましょう。
canonicalタグの活用
類似したコンテンツを複数維持する必要がある場合は、canonicalタグを活用する方法があります。canonicalタグは、検索エンジンに対して「このページが正規版である」と伝えるためのタグです。
ECサイトの商品バリエーションページなど、ユーザー向けには複数ページを維持したいが、SEO上は1つのページに評価を集中させたい場合に有効です。ただし、canonicalタグはあくまでヒントであり、検索エンジンが必ず従うとは限らない点に注意が必要です。
以下の表で、各解消法の特徴を比較します。
| 解消方法 | 適したケース | メリット | 注意点 |
|---|---|---|---|
| コンテンツ統合 | 類似テーマの記事が複数存在 | コンテンツ品質向上 | 統合作業に工数がかかる |
| 301リダイレクト | 不要なページを削除する場合 | 評価を引き継げる | ユーザー導線の確認が必要 |
| canonicalタグ | 複数ページを維持したい場合 | ページ構成を変えずに対応 | 効果が保証されない |
状況に応じて最適な方法を選択することが重要です。
コンテンツの差別化
競合しているページを統合せず、それぞれを残したい場合は、コンテンツを差別化する方法があります。各ページのターゲットキーワードを見直し、検索意図が異なる別々のキーワードを設定します。
差別化を行う際は、タイトル、メタディスクリプション、本文の内容を大幅に変更し、各ページが異なる検索意図に応えるようにすることが必要です。中途半端な変更では効果が薄いため、明確な差別化を心がけましょう。
以下は、カニバリ解消時のチェックリストです。
カニバリ解消時の確認事項
- 統合後のページは十分な情報量があるか
- リダイレクト設定は正しく機能しているか
- 内部リンクは新しいURLに更新されているか
- サイトマップは最新の状態に更新されているか
これらを確認することで、対策の効果を最大限に発揮できます。

解消方法は一つではありません。サイトの状況やコンテンツの価値を考慮して、最適な方法を選びましょう。
SEOのカニバリを予防する対策
カニバリは発生してから対処するよりも、事前に予防することが効率的です。適切なサイト設計とコンテンツ管理を行うことで、カニバリのリスクを大幅に軽減できます。
ここでは、カニバリを未然に防ぐための具体的な予防策を紹介します。これらの施策を日常的な運用に組み込むことで、長期的にSEOパフォーマンスを維持できます。
キーワードマップの作成
カニバリを予防する最も効果的な方法は、キーワードマップを作成することです。キーワードマップとは、サイト内の各ページがどのキーワードをターゲットにしているかを一覧化したものです。
新規コンテンツを作成する前にキーワードマップを確認することで、既存ページとのキーワード重複を防ぐことができます。スプレッドシートなどで管理し、チーム全体で共有することが効果的です。
定期的なコンテンツ監査
サイトの規模が大きくなると、意図せずカニバリが発生することがあります。定期的にコンテンツ監査を実施し、類似したテーマや重複したキーワードをターゲットにしているページがないか確認しましょう。
監査の頻度は、サイトの更新頻度に応じて設定しますが、少なくとも四半期に1回は実施することをおすすめします。監査結果に基づいて、統合や差別化などの対策を計画的に実行していきます。
内部リンク構造の最適化
適切な内部リンク構造を構築することも、カニバリ予防に役立ちます。重要なページには多くの内部リンクを集め、検索エンジンに対してそのページの重要性を示すことができます。
内部リンクのアンカーテキストには、リンク先ページのターゲットキーワードを適切に含めることで、検索エンジンにページの主題を明確に伝えられます。また、ピラーページとクラスターページの構造を意識したリンク設計も有効です。
以下は、カニバリ予防のためのチェックリストです。
カニバリ予防のためのチェック項目
- キーワードマップは最新の状態に保たれているか
- 新規記事作成前に既存コンテンツとの重複を確認しているか
- 定期的なコンテンツ監査のスケジュールが設定されているか
- 内部リンク構造は最適化されているか
これらを日常的にチェックすることで、カニバリの発生を防ぐことができます。

予防は治療に勝ります!キーワードマップを作成し、新規コンテンツ作成前には必ず既存記事との重複を確認する習慣をつけましょう。
よくある質問
- カニバリは必ずしも悪いものですか
-
カニバリは常に悪影響を与えるわけではありません。同じキーワードで複数のページが上位表示されている場合、検索結果を独占できるメリットもあります。ただし、多くの場合は評価の分散によりSEOパフォーマンスが低下するため、注意が必要です。
- カニバリ解消後、順位回復にはどのくらいかかりますか
-
対策の内容やサイトの状況によって異なりますが、一般的には数週間から数ヶ月程度で効果が現れることが多いです。301リダイレクトを設定した場合、検索エンジンが新しい構造を認識するまでに時間がかかることがあります。定期的にGoogle Search Consoleで状況を確認しましょう。
- 小規模サイトでもカニバリは発生しますか
-
はい、ページ数が少ないサイトでもカニバリは発生する可能性があります。特に、似たようなテーマの記事を複数公開している場合や、タグページが多く生成されている場合は注意が必要です。サイト規模にかかわらず、キーワード戦略を明確にしておくことが重要です。
まとめ
SEOにおけるカニバリは、同一サイト内で複数のページが同じキーワードで競合し、検索エンジンからの評価が分散してしまう現象です。この問題を放置すると、サイト全体のSEOパフォーマンスが低下し、上位表示の機会を逃してしまう可能性があります。
カニバリの発見には、Google Search Consoleやsite検索コマンド、専門のSEOツールを活用できます。解消方法としては、コンテンツの統合、301リダイレクトの設定、canonicalタグの活用、コンテンツの差別化などがあり、状況に応じて適切な方法を選択することが重要です。
また、カニバリは発生後の対処よりも予防が効果的です。キーワードマップの作成、定期的なコンテンツ監査、内部リンク構造の最適化など、日常的な運用の中で予防策を講じることで、長期的にSEOパフォーマンスを維持できます。今すぐ自社サイトのカニバリ状況をチェックし、必要に応じて対策を実施してみてください。
